  "markdown": "# GDPR Shift-Left MCP Server\n\n<!-- mcp-name: io.github.KevinRabun/GDPRShiftLeftMCP -->\n\n[![Tests & Judges](https://github.com/KevinRabun/GDPRShiftLeftMCP/actions/workflows/test.yml/badge.svg)](https://github.com/KevinRabun/GDPRShiftLeftMCP/actions/workflows/test.yml)\n[![PyPI version](https://img.shields.io/pypi/v/gdpr-shift-left-mcp)](https://pypi.org/project/gdpr-shift-left-mcp/)\n[![Python versions](https://img.shields.io/pypi/pyversions/gdpr-shift-left-mcp)](https://pypi.org/project/gdpr-shift-left-mcp/)\n[![License: MIT](https://img.shields.io/badge/License-MIT-blue.svg)](https://opensource.org/licenses/MIT)\n\nA Model Context Protocol (MCP) server that brings **GDPR compliance knowledge directly into your IDE**, enabling developers and compliance teams to \"shift left\" — identifying and addressing data protection requirements early in the development lifecycle.\n\n> **⚠️ Disclaimer:** This tool provides informational guidance only and **does not constitute legal advice**. Organisations should consult qualified legal counsel for binding GDPR compliance decisions.\n\n## Features\n\n### 🔍 GDPR Knowledge Base (34 Tools)\n- **Article Lookup** — Retrieve any GDPR article by number, search across all 99 articles and 173 recitals\n- **Definitions** — Art. 4 term definitions with contextual explanations\n- **Chapter Navigation** — Browse articles by chapter with full directory\n- **Azure Mappings** — Map GDPR articles to Azure services and controls\n\n### 📋 Compliance Workflows\n- **DPIA Assessment** — Assess whether a DPIA is required (EDPB 9-criteria test), generate Art. 35 templates\n- **ROPA Builder** — Generate and validate Art. 30 Records of Processing Activities\n- **DSR Guidance** — Step-by-step workflows for all 7 data subject rights (Arts. 12–23)\n- **Retention Analysis** — Assess retention policies against Art. 5(1)(e) storage limitation\n- **Controller/Processor Role Classification** — Assess data roles, get obligations, analyze code patterns, generate DPA checklists\n\n### 🏗️ Infrastructure & Code Review\n- **Bicep/Terraform/ARM Analyzer** — Scan IaC for GDPR violations (encryption, access, network, residency, logging, retention)\n- **Application Code Analyzer** — Detect PII logging, hardcoded secrets, missing consent checks, data minimisation issues\n- **GDPR Config Validator** — Pass/fail validation in strict or advisory mode\n- **DSR Capability Analyzer** — Detect implementation of all 7 data subject rights (Arts. 15–22)\n- **Cross-Border Transfer Analyzer** — Identify third-party APIs/SDKs that may transfer data outside EEA, with **risk justifications** explaining why each provider has its assigned risk level (based on headquarters location, adequacy decisions, and data sensitivity)\n- **Breach Readiness Analyzer** — Assess breach detection, logging, and notification capabilities\n- **Data Flow Analyzer** — Map personal data lifecycle (collection, storage, transmission, deletion)\n- **AST Code Analyzer** — Deep analysis using Abstract Syntax Trees for Python, JavaScript, TypeScript, Java, C#, and Go with:\n  - PII detection in function parameters and variables\n  - Cross-border transfer detection via import analysis (150+ providers with risk justifications)\n  - PII logging violation detection\n  - DSR implementation pattern verification\n  - Data flow tracking and call graph analysis\n\n### 📝 Guided Prompts (8 Expert Prompts)\n- Gap Analysis, DPIA Assessment, Compliance Roadmap, Data Mapping\n- Incident Response, Azure Privacy Review, Vendor Assessment, Cross-Border Transfers\n\n### 📐 Azure Bicep Templates (19 Templates)\n- **Storage Account** — CMK encryption, Private Endpoint, lifecycle policies (Art. 5, 25, 32, 44-49)\n- **Key Vault** — HSM-backed Premium, purge protection, RBAC (Art. 25, 32)\n- **Azure SQL** — Entra-only auth, TDE, auditing (Art. 25, 32)\n- **Log Analytics** — 365-day retention, saved GDPR queries for breach/access/erasure tracking (Art. 5(2), 30, 33)\n- **Cosmos DB** — EU-only regions, strong consistency, continuous backup, TTL-enabled ROPA container (Art. 25, 32, 44-49)\n- **App Service** — Managed identity, TLS 1.2, VNet integration, staging slot, full audit logging (Art. 25, 32)\n- **Virtual Network** — 3 subnets, NSGs with least-privilege rules, service endpoints (Art. 25, 32, 5(1)(f))\n- **Container Apps** — Internal ingress, mutual TLS, zone redundancy, managed identity (Art. 25, 32)\n- **Monitor Alerts** — DPO action group, 4 scheduled alerts for sign-in/exfiltration/escalation/Key Vault (Art. 33, 34, 32)\n- **PostgreSQL Flexible Server** — Zone-redundant HA, Entra ID auth, pgaudit, geo-redundant backups (Art. 25, 32, 5(1)(e))\n- **Service Bus Premium** — CMK encryption, GDPR queues for DSR/consent/breach/retention (Art. 25, 32, 5(1)(f))\n- **AKS** — Private cluster, Azure CNI, Defender for Containers, workload identity, network policies (Art. 25, 32, 5(1)(f))\n- **Confidential Ledger** — TEE-backed tamper-proof audit trail for GDPR accountability records (Art. 5(2), 30, 33)\n- **Confidential VM** — AMD SEV-SNP encrypted memory, vTPM, secure boot, ephemeral OS disk (Art. 25, 32, 5(1)(f))\n- **Entra ID Configuration** — Audit log routing, sign-in monitoring, Conditional Access checklist (Art. 32, 5(2))\n- **Azure Policy** — EU region restriction, CMK enforcement, tag requirements, HTTPS-only (Art. 25, 32, 44)\n- **Defender for Cloud** — All Defender plans, security contacts, auto-provisioning, GDPR compliance dashboard (Art. 32, 33)\n- **API Management** — Internal VNet, TLS 1.2+, rate limiting, data masking policies, audit logging (Art. 25, 32, 30)\n- **Front Door with WAF** — OWASP rules, EU/EEA geo-filtering, bot protection, rate limiting (Art. 25, 32, 44)\n\n## Quick Start\n\n### Prerequisites\n- Python 3.10+\n- VS Code with GitHub Copilot\n\n### Installation\n\n#### Install from the MCP Registry (recommended)\n\nThe server is published to the [MCP Registry](https://registry.modelcontextprotocol.io). Prompt loader\n│   └── *.txt                # 8 expert prompt templates\n└── templates/\n    ├── __init__.py           # Template loader\n    └── *.bicep               # GDPR-aligned Azure Bicep templates\n```\n\n## Testing\n\n```bash\n# Run all tests\npytest\n\n# Run with coverage\npytest --cov=gdpr_shift_left_mcp --cov-report=html\n\n# Run judges (end-to-end evaluators)\npython -m tests.evaluator.run_judges\n```\n\n## Online Updates\n\nThe server fetches GDPR data from a configurable online source, with local caching:\n\n- **Source URL:** Set via `GDPR_SOURCE_URL` environment variable\n- **Cache TTL:** Default 1 hour (configurable via `GDPR_CACHE_TTL`)\n- **Cache directory:** `__gdpr_cache__/` (configurable via `GDPR_CACHE_DIR`)\n- **Fallback:** Built-in data if online fetch fails\n\n## Contributing\n\nSee [CONTRIBUTING.md](CONTRIBUTING.md) for guidelines.
